Timberwind

Built in 1931, the Timberwind was originally commissioned to ferry pilots to and from their ships in Portland Harbor.  She is now a pleasure vessel taken vacationers on windjammer cruises along the coast of Maine.

Bass Harbor Head Light

Bass Harbor Head Light is located at the south entrance of Blue Hill Bay, at the southwestern end of Arcadia National Park.  It was built in 1858 and sits atop a rocky granite shoreline.
